Introduction to Keystone Lake
Keystone Lake is a large reservoir located in the northeastern part of Oklahoma, USA. The lake was created in 1968 with the construction of the Keystone Dam on the Arkansas River. With a surface area of approximately 26,000 acres, Keystone Lake is one of the largest lakes in Oklahoma, offering ample opportunities for boating, fishing, and other water sports. The lake’s shoreline stretches for over 300 miles, providing plenty of space for camping, hiking, and picnicking.
Geographical Location
Keystone Lake is situated in the Tulsa District of the US Army Corps of Engineers, which is responsible for managing the lake and its surrounding areas. The lake is located in Creek, Osage, Pawnee, and Tulsa counties in Oklahoma. However, the majority of the lake lies within Creek County, which is the primary county associated with Keystone Lake. Creek County is a rural area with a rich history and natural beauty, making it an attractive destination for tourists and outdoor enthusiasts.

How do I get to Keystone Lake and what are the nearest cities?
Keystone Lake is located in northeastern Oklahoma, approximately 20 miles west of Tulsa. The lake is easily accessible by car, with several major highways and interstates nearby, including Interstate 44 and Highway 412. The nearest cities are Tulsa, Oklahoma, and Sand Springs, Oklahoma, both of which offer a range of amenities, including restaurants, hotels, and shopping centers. Visitors can also fly into Tulsa International Airport, which is located about 25 miles from the lake and offers rental car services and other transportation options.

Can I bring my pet to Keystone Lake?
Yes, pets are allowed at Keystone Lake, but there are some restrictions and regulations that owners must follow. The U.S. Army Corps of Engineers, which manages the lake, allows pets in most areas, including the parks, recreational facilities, and camping areas. However, pets must be kept on a leash no longer than six feet, and owners must clean up after their pets and dispose of waste properly. Pets are not allowed in certain areas, such as the swimming beaches, playgrounds, and buildings, and owners should be aware of these restrictions before bringing their pets to the lake.
